Spice things up

Move over pumpkin spice lattes, there’s a new drink in town. Freuitcake’s Pumpkin Spice Moscow Mules are far from basic. Grab a copper mug, get cozy, and enjoy!

You will need:

  • 2-4 oz vanilla vodka (or traditional vodka for a less-sweet cocktail)
  • 1 heaping tablespoon pumpkin puree plus more for garnish
  • 1/4 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
  • squeeze of lime
  • spicy ginger bee

Directions:

  1. In a cocktail shaker filled with ice, shake together vodka, pumpkin puree, pumpkin pie spice, and lime juice.
  2. Pour into a copper mule mug filled with ice and top with ginger beer.
  3. Garnish with a sprinkle of pumpkin pie spice and serve.

Apple cider with a twist

If there’s one thing you need this season, it’s NeighborFood’s Fall Sangria. This is definitely not your average sangria. Pro-tip: the flavor gets better as it sits, so refrigerate it at least an hour before serving or overnight.

You will need:

  • 4 cinnamon sticks
  • 2 apples, chopped
  • 2 pears, chopped
  • 2 plums, chopped
  • 1 bottle of pinot grigio
  • 3 cups apple cider
  • 1 cup club soda
  • 1/2 cup bourbon
  • 1/4 cup maple syrup (optional)

Directions:

  1. Place the chopped fruits at the bottom of a large pitcher. Pour in the wine, apple cider, club soda, and bourbon.
  2. Give everything a really good stir. Taste. If desired, add 1/4 cup maple syrup.
  3. Sangria should be refrigerated for at least 30 minutes before serving but is better if refrigerated for several hours or overnight.

Did someone say brunch?

We’ll be there! Especially if there’s Caramel Apple Mimosas. This delicious recipe from Mom’s Mimosa will satisfy your sweet tooth while putting you in the Fall spirit.

You will need:

  • 1.5 oz caramel vodka
  • 1.5 oz apple cider
  • sparkling wine to top off glass
  • 3 tbsp caramel topping
  • 3 tbsp cinnamon sugar
  • 1 tsp fresh ground nutmeg or from spice jar
  • 1 apple slice

Directions:

  1. Pour caramel into a small dish. Pour cinnamon sugar and nutmeg mixture into another small dish. Dip champagne flute into the caramel to rim glass. Next, dip into the spice mixture until coated.
  2. Pour apple cider and caramel vodka into each flute and top with your favorite bubbly.
  3. Garnish with an apple slice.
